Analysis
In 2022, reservoir maximum water area in Sierra Leone stood at 13.3 kmsq. That is the highest value across all 23 years on record.
That represents a change of up 0.8% on the previous year and up 84.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, reservoir maximum water area in Sierra Leone peaked at 13.3 kmsq in 2022 and was at its lowest, 0.2352 kmsq, in 2000.
Sierra Leone ranks 118th of 235 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.6117 kmsq | 0.2352 kmsq | 0.7617 kmsq | 10 |
| 2010s | 10.12 kmsq | 2.63 kmsq | 13.16 kmsq | 10 |
| 2020s | 13.21 kmsq | 13.12 kmsq | 13.3 kmsq | 3 |
